Overview

Financing your first flip is a daunting task, with many would-be investors held back by lack of capital or uncertainty about their options. With a vibe rating of 8, the topic of real estate investing is highly energized, driven by the potential for significant profits and the popularity of TV shows like Flip or Flop. According to a report by Attom Data Solutions, the average gross flipping profit in 2020 was $66,300 per flip, with some flippers earning upwards of $200,000 per year. However, the controversy spectrum for this topic is high, with some critics arguing that flipping drives up housing costs and contributes to gentrification. As of 2022, the real estate investing market is expected to continue growing, with a projected 10% increase in flipping activity. To succeed, first-time flippers will need to navigate a complex landscape of financing options, including hard money loans, partner financing, and crowdfunding, with entities like LendingOne and CoreVest American Finance leading the charge.

💸 Understanding Financing Options

When it comes to financing your first flip, you have several options to consider. Traditional bank loans and hard money loans are popular choices, but they often come with strict loan requirements and high interest rates. Alternatively, you can explore private money lending or partnerships with other investors. It's crucial to understand the pros and cons of each option and choose the one that best fits your financial situation and investment goals. 📊 Calculating Costs and Risks

Before you start searching for properties, it's essential to calculate the costs and risks involved in your investment. This includes property inspection costs, renovation costs, and holding costs. You'll also need to consider the potential return on investment and the cash flow of your property.
